Decoding Toronto's Condo Investment Scene: Risks & Rewards
Toronto's vibrant real estate market presents a attractive opportunity for condo investors. The city's thriving economy, coupled with its diverse population, has fueled steady demand for residential properties. However, before diving into this investment sphere, it's crucial to carefully assess both the potential rewards and inherent risks.
One of the foremost attractions of investing in Toronto condos is their potential for appreciation. The city's strong economy, coupled with limited housing supply, has historically resulted in increasing property values. Furthermore, condos often offer beneficial rental yields, providing a reliable stream of passive income for investors.
Nevertheless, the Toronto condo market is not without its risks. Factors such as mortgage rate volatility, economic downturns, and oversupply can harmfully impact property values and rental demand.
It's essential for potential condo investors to conduct thorough market research, analyze their financial standing, and meticulously review the terms of any investment before making a commitment.

copyright's Hub Condo Living: A Guide to Amenities, Location & Affordability
Condo living in Toronto offers a unique lifestyle with a range of amenities and diverse neighborhoods. With its energetic real estate market, finding the perfect condo can be a journey.
One key factor to consider is location. Toronto boasts renowned areas like downtown, Yorkville, and the Beaches, each with its own atmosphere. Downtown provides access to exciting nightlife and cultural attractions, while Yorkville offers a more luxurious experience. The Beaches, on the other hand, is known for its laid-back beachside charm.
When it comes to amenities, Toronto condos deliver expectations. Many buildings offer state-of-the-art fitness centers, swimming pools, rooftop decks, and even party rooms. Premium condos often include concierge services, valet parking, and exclusive access to amenities.
